Duties of Current Occupation
Training/riding the miles to finish green and arena sour horses for trail riding, Care/exercise of Horses, facilities maintenance, trail guide, assist PATH certified instructors with therapeutic riding lessons for special needs children and veterans.
Equine Work Experience
Trail riding, chasing cows, exercise riding and therapeutic riding. I'm always learning and looking to know more, especially training and breaking, and other styles of riding. I love how one can learn something from just about every horse person you meet, even if it's what not to do!!
Specialities
I'm an all around horse guy master of none! I'm a Western rider, my specialty has become finishing green and stable sour/arena sour horses for trail riding, getting the spook out of 'em and desensitizing them to the big "scary" trails. I grew up just knowing stock horses on farms and ranches, then got my head twisted around working with English riding Dressage and Hunter/Jumper folks - not my world but learned how to operate in those areas as well. Communicating with the humans.
Type of Ride Work
Ranch work and trail riding, I get hired to make good trail horses out of young, arena broke horses, and those that have been neglected for too long - although I am not a professional trainer. I did have to pass the CHA level III written and riding test to do exercise work for Horses With Heart.
